I went down to the river to fish. As I was sitting there fishing a young man in very old fashion clothing came walking on the other side of the river. My vision is very sharp, but it's still a good 200 feet across the river so I couldn't see his face. I waved hello anyway because I know everyone around here so I figured it's probably someone I know. He didn't wave back so I figured he must not have seen me. Then he walked right into the river but as
|
soon as his feet touched the water he vanished without a trace. He didn't fall in; the water is only knee deep where he was and there was no splash.
|
It was no doubt a ghost. Submitted by anonymous
